Hello , i have a MBA 2012 11'' 128/8/i5

i made a second partition for windows 7 and gave 50GB to it ... after the instalation of the windows and the Apple drivers for Windows i have free only 17GB !!!! why is that?? i cannot believe that windows and drivers take about 30 gigs of disk!! any ideas?

Yes! If you have the 4GB MBA you can easily remove 8GB of Windows. If you got 8 gigs of RAM then congratulations, 16GB of Windows is completely useless. First off, in Windows 7 open the terminal and type this:

powercfg -h off

then do this to disable pagefile:

Open Control Panel > Systems > Advanced System properties > Advanced tab > Performance > Settings Performance options > Advanced tab > Performance Settings > Performance Options > Advanced tab > Virtual Memory > Change > Uncheck Automatically manage paging file size > select system drive > select No paging File > Click OK/Apply till you exit all windows. Restart.

Note- you might want to leave a little pagefile but you can make it 1GB instead of 8.
